World Golf Ranking- 5/23/11

1. Lee Westwood
2. Luke Donald
3. Martin Kaymer
4. Phil Mickelson
5. Graeme McDowell
6. Rory McIlroy
7. Charl Schwartzel
8. Steve Stricker
9. Paul Casey
10. Matt Kuchar

The big news this week is of course Tiger falling out of the top ten to no. 12. This is Tiger's first time outside of the top ten since 1997 the week before his Masters win. In other ranking news Ian Poulter denied Luke Donald his shot at no. 1 by defeating him in the finals of the Volvo Match Play 2 & 1. Poulter jumps to no. 14 with his win. David Toms won the Crowne Plaza at Colonial to climb to no. 28 in the World Rankings.
